In Leading a Competency-Based Elementary School: The Marzano Academies Model, authors Robert J. Marzano and Brian J. Kosena outline how elementary school leaders can implement an effective competency-based education system. Based on decades of research and refined in the Marzano Academies, the model presented in this book will aid schools in the process of shifting from a traditional school to a high-reliability organization. The authors identify sixteen leading indicators leaders use to measure their high-reliability status, and they share a process to create and address lagging indicators based on collected data. By reading Leading a Competency-Based Elementary School, grades K-5 leaders will receive research-based strategies and tools to target specific indicators and guide their schools to mastery of these indicators"--
